Light of the World

December 20, 2020
While the world thinks they are controlling the destiny of humankind, God uses whomever He pleases to accomplish His will - including having the Messiah born in Bethlehem.

Prophecy Update 2021

December 13, 2020
A look at the year's events in light of possible fulfillment of Biblical prophecy, especially regarding End Times Video message begins around the 6 minute mark; the message begins at…